How do solar panels work?

We’ve covered this many times on our YouTube channel and across our blogs, but here is a brief recap on how solar panels work. Simply put, solar panels turn sunlight into electricity for your property. It does this using the photovoltaic effect. They absorb sunlight, create direct electrical current and then convert it into usable energy for your home or business.

The panels themselves are made up of small cells (thus the name “solar cells”) with 2 layers, a positive layer and a negative layer. This creates an electric field. There are small packets of energy in sunlight called photons – when these hit the solar cells, they knock electrons free, with the electric field forcing loose electrons to flow in one direction. This creates a DC, which is different from the alternating current (AC) power a home uses.

An inverter changes the panels’ DC electricity into AC, meaning it’s now usable in the home to keep your lights on and to run appliances.

The cold never bothered them anyway…

Many people believe that solar panels can’t work in the winter for one reason: it’s too cold for them to work. The reality is that temperature doesn’t affect solar panels or their ability to generate electricity. Solar PV relies on sunlight, not heat, to work, meaning that even in the 8 hours of sunlight the UK gets during winter, your panels will still be making energy to use.

Even though winter output is lower than summer by 20-30%, colder temperatures actually improve the performance of solar panels. When the temperature is too hot, the solar cells’ semiconductor material shrinks. Heat can also cause components to expand and contract, with mechanical stress causing cracks and interconnections to warp. Colder temperatures, however, are better for panels as they are closer to the optimal temperature for maximum performance. The cold temperatures reduce internal electrical resistance and actually increase the voltage output, meaning more conversion efficiency overall.

What are the best ways to maximise your panel performance during winter?

In a previous blog, we discussed some of the best ways to run your home efficiently during winter. One of the systems we advised homeowners to invest in was batteries. Battery storage works alongside your solar panels to store energy created. You can then choose the best times to use that stored energy, or sell excess back to the grid.

Systems such as the Tesla Powerwall lets your schedule charges in advance at peak times, whilst also giving you real-time data on how your system is performing.
